Commerce Server – Loading Editor Error

ravikanth | March 22, 2010

Nice to see old errors back on the screen and we can fix them fast as we already know the remedy. One of my team member was getting “Loading Editor” error on click on site editor or profiles in commerce server manager. She was not able to proceed with her work and the error she is getting is not new to commerce server resources but when we bing/google, you may not find a remedy nor you don’t see any entry in the event log.

 

image

Couple of alternative solutions to fix this issue.

1. Uncheck “Enhance security configuration” components under IE. To do this, follow these steps:

1. Click Start, click Settings, click Control Panel, and then double-click Add or Remove Programs.
2. In Add or Remove Programs, click Add/Remove Windows Components.
3. In the Windows Components Wizard, click to select the Internet Explorer Enhanced Security Configuration check box, and then click Details.
4. Click to clear the For administrator groups check box.
5. Click to clear the For all other user groups check box, and then click OK.
6. Click Next, and then click Finish.

2. Add the name of the computer to the trusted sites. To do this, follow these steps:

In Internet Explorer, click the Tools menu, and then click Internet Options.
In the Internet Options dialog box, click the Security tab.
Under Select a Web content zone to specify its security settings, click Trusted sites, and then click Sites.
In the Trusted sites dialog box, type http://<ComputerName>, click Add, and then click OK two times.

Note: adding localhost will not fix this issue – you should add computer name.

Once the above changes are done, we are able to see the profiles/site terms. After fixing the issue, I am able to find the same has been documented in support article and the url is http://support.microsoft.com/kb/937764.
